What Should You Look for When Selecting the Best Rugs for Your RV?
When selecting the best rugs for your RV, there are several important factors to consider:
- Material: Look for durable materials that can withstand the wear and tear of RV living. Options like polypropylene and indoor-outdoor rugs are often resistant to stains and moisture, making them ideal for the varying conditions in an RV.
- Size: Measure your RV space carefully to choose a rug that fits well without overwhelming the area. A rug that is too large can make the space feel cramped, while one that is too small may not provide the comfort and style you desire.
- Weight: Consider the weight of the rug, as heavier rugs can be cumbersome to move and may add unnecessary weight to your RV. Lightweight rugs are easier to handle and can be packed away more conveniently during travel.
- Design: Choose a design that complements your RV’s interior decor. Whether you prefer vibrant patterns or neutral tones, the right design can enhance the overall aesthetic and create a cozy atmosphere.
- Easy Maintenance: Opt for rugs that are easy to clean and maintain. Machine-washable options or those that can be easily vacuumed are practical choices, especially in an RV where spills and dirt are more likely to occur.
- Safety Features: Look for rugs with non-slip backing to prevent accidents, especially in high-traffic areas. Safety should be a priority in a moving vehicle where stability can be compromised.
- Versatility: Select rugs that can be used in multiple areas of your RV or even outside. Versatile rugs can serve various purposes, from providing comfort inside to creating a pleasant outdoor space when parked.

What Materials Offer the Best Durability for RV Rugs?
The best rugs for RVs are typically made from materials that withstand wear and tear, resist moisture, and are easy to clean.
- Polypropylene: This synthetic fiber is highly durable and resistant to stains, making it ideal for high-traffic areas in RVs. Polypropylene rugs are also UV-resistant, which prevents fading from sunlight exposure, ensuring they maintain their vibrant colors during outdoor use.
- Nylon: Known for its strength and resilience, nylon rugs are excellent for RVs as they can withstand heavy foot traffic without losing their shape. Additionally, nylon fibers are often treated to enhance stain resistance, making cleanup easier after spills or dirt accumulation.
- Outdoor/Indoor Rugs: These rugs are specifically designed to handle the elements, incorporating materials like recycled plastics or synthetic fibers that resist moisture and mold. Their versatility allows them to be used both inside and outside the RV, offering durability in various environments.
- Wool: While more expensive, wool rugs provide natural durability and excellent insulation. They are inherently stain-resistant and can handle a variety of climates, although they may require more care and maintenance compared to synthetic options.
- Vinyl: Vinyl rugs are waterproof and easy to clean, making them ideal for RVs that may encounter spills or wet conditions. They are lightweight and come in a variety of styles, providing both functionality and aesthetic appeal.
How Can You Effectively Clean and Maintain Your RV Rugs?
To effectively clean and maintain your RV rugs, consider the following methods:
- Regular Vacuuming: Frequent vacuuming is essential to remove dirt, dust, and debris that can accumulate on RV rugs.
- Spot Cleaning: Addressing spills and stains immediately helps prevent permanent damage to the rug fibers.
- Deep Cleaning: Periodic deep cleaning with appropriate cleaners can rejuvenate the rugs and remove embedded dirt.
- Rug Pads: Using rug pads can protect the rugs and the flooring beneath from wear and tear.
- Proper Drying: Ensuring rugs are dried properly after cleaning prevents mold and mildew growth, which can be common in RVs.
Regular vacuuming is essential to remove dirt, dust, and debris that can accumulate on RV rugs. Since RVs have limited space, dirt can easily settle into the fibers, so using a vacuum with a strong suction and a brush attachment can help maintain the appearance and longevity of the rugs.
Addressing spills and stains immediately helps prevent permanent damage to the rug fibers. Using a clean cloth to blot the area and applying a suitable cleaning solution can effectively lift stains before they set in, ensuring your RV rugs look their best.
Periodic deep cleaning with appropriate cleaners can rejuvenate the rugs and remove embedded dirt. Depending on the material, you can use steam cleaners or specialized rug cleaning solutions to give your rugs a thorough refresh, which is especially important after long trips.
Using rug pads can protect the rugs and the flooring beneath from wear and tear. Rug pads provide cushioning, prevent slipping, and help extend the life of the rugs by reducing friction with the floor surface.
Ensuring rugs are dried properly after cleaning prevents mold and mildew growth, which can be common in RVs due to limited ventilation. Air drying rugs outside or in a well-ventilated area is ideal to ensure they are completely dry before placing them back in your RV.
